### Changelog — key rotation, Wyrmstead wiki RBAC module

Rotated the plugin signing key after the old one passed its expiry window. All RBAC module bundles built before this entry fail verification by design; rebuild from tag and re-sign. Role definitions, group mappings, and the permission cache are unaffected — this touches signing only. Updated the verifier allowlist, revoked the prior key in the Fennick registry, and purged cached signatures on both wiki nodes. Future maintainers: the active signing key is recorded below.

deploy key for kahof-kadup: bky19_YDnVAD7xLc2m2mMUEyR

Heads up: if the Lintrock baseline file in the Quarrow repo drifts from main, CI fails with a "stale baseline" error even when the code is fine. Quick fix is to regenerate the baseline on a clean checkout and re-push. If a customer build is blocked, confirm the failing run matches the token below before escalating.

build token for yadug-yagag: htk21_c863c33eb8b82c0c9c152

Night-shift staff: Floor 4 of the Tellhaven Building opens this week. After 21:00, access is via the rear stairwell only; the lifts are locked out overnight during the settling period. Complete a walk-through of the new floor once per shift and log it. The stairwell keypad accepts the code below.

badge for yahop-fawep: bdg-XBKXI-68071

Partner Term Sheet — Quillan Dynamics (Managers Only)

Quillan has proposed a three-year co-development deal: shared IP on the Ferrow platform, minimum volume commitments, and exclusivity in two regions. Legal flags the exclusivity clause as the main risk. Heads of department should review before Friday's call. Our negotiating position is set out below.

management briefing: Headcount on the Praok team goes from 16 to 91 by the end of March. Gross margin on Praok came in at 2 percent against a plan of 26 percent.